Madame Butterfly didn’t head towards any other rooms, but with a single wave of her hand, two interlocking circular metal gears appeared in front of her.
Xu Huo had seen this kind of gear once before, a step closer to the core of Madame Butterfly’s Spiritual World than a chain.
The two gears meshed and turned together, and with a few clicks, the rooms that had been growing outwards began to collapse towards her position from afar, and then the doors on all four sides of the room started to vanish, leaving only one.
She stepped forward and pushed open the door, but instead of the library corridor, a new spiral staircase appeared.
"Your progress is not small," Madame Butterfly hummed with a laugh, lifting a finger, and the number of gears geometrically increased, quickly covering the space where the staircase was. Once all the gears began to turn under the drive of the central gear, the darkness and the staircase shattered like fragments, revealing before her the snow-white library corridor and the white staircase standing at the center.
Madame Butterfly elegantly opened the door to the adjacent room and the next second, she appeared at the bottom of the library, looking at the materialized objects still on the desk, and said indifferently, "Giving up so soon, how uninteresting."
Xu Huo walked out from a room on the first floor, smiling, "I was afraid you’d tear down my place."
Madame Butterfly glanced at him and only sat down next to the table before saying, "Mr. He Pu did not choose the wrong person, you have your excellences."
Xu Huo sat down opposite her, "I came to Rose Castle by chance, just happened to meet Mr. He Pu’s standards."
"It wasn’t by chance." Madame Butterfly propped her cheek in her hand, looking at him with a somewhat drifting gaze, "Mr. He Pu had a prophecy tool that could judge based on his needs. His arrival in Zone 011 had a purpose, to wait for a suitable heir."
"So that’s me?" Xu Huo raised an eyebrow, "If I may be so bold, there should be no shortage of players who can see through the fake Mr. He Pu’s identity."
"But only you took his lighter," Madame Butterfly said, "That’s fate."
"Establishing a connection through an item?" Xu Huo pondered for a moment, "Is there really such a tool?"
"Of course," Madame Butterfly’s attention returned to him, "Us sitting face to face right now is the evidence."
Xu Huo knew she wouldn’t say much about this topic, so he changed the subject, "What’s your relationship with V Fan Xiao?"
"He took care of me for a while." Madame Butterfly revealed a smile, "I was quite young then, going around starting fires with him, it was rather fun."
"An adoption relationship?"
"He did want to be my dad, but it’s a pity my dad is still alive." Madame Butterfly shrugged regretfully, "I’d call him ’uncle’ at best. Before he fell ill, he was a handsome uncle, but illness ravaged him so much, it’s a pity, I don’t even want to look at his pictures."
Xu Huo’s gaze lingered on her face for a moment, "Is there really a player called Madame Butterfly?"
"A notorious Cannibal Player." The fake Madame Butterfly, Bai Kou, said with a smile, "Using her name to do some bad deeds."
Xu Huo also began to laugh, "I still don’t know your name."
"Bai Kou, Fan Xiao calls me Kou Kou," Bai Kou said.
Xu Huo reviewed the name in his mind, "Is that your real name?"
Bai Kou laughed out loud, "Of course not, the names are all made up to deceive him."
"Kou Kou," Xu Huo called her name, appraising it seriously, "It sounds nice."
Bai Kou fixedly looked at him for a few seconds before getting up and leaving his spiritual world.
Xu Huo returned to his room, the smile on his lips not fading away.
It was clear that Bai Kou had feelings for Fan Xiao, her casual recounting a veil over her true emotions. After a moment’s thought, he went to the terrace and said to the neighboring room, "Would you like to listen to some music?"
"You play?" A voice came from the room after a while.
"No, let’s just stream something online," Xu Huo replied succinctly.
Bai Kou’s response was even more straightforward, as she swiped through the air to open the glass door.
Nevertheless, Xu Huo still took out his communicator and selected a few sleep-inducing music tracks to play.
He left the communicator on the terrace and went back to his room to sleep.
The music did not stop all night; it was not until Mr. Dong knocked on the door and came in the next morning that he picked up the communicator and informed Xu Huo that Bai Kou had left in the middle of the night, her whereabouts unknown.
Xu Huo nodded to indicate he understood, then drew a tube of blood for storage. After breakfast, he took out the glasses and turned them over to print out the materials regarding Dr. Wu that he had taken pictures of.
Dr. Deng had previously mentioned that the biological characteristics Dr. Wu left at each place were different, hence people conjectured that "Dr. Wu" might be a title rather than just one person. Indeed, these materials meticulously recorded several identities used by Dr. Wu, one third of which carried no family connections, their social networks only established after taking a position.
Two thirds of the disguises included family; as for how these family members were acquired, they were usually impersonated—a difficult thing to discern. If it weren’t for the biological characteristics differing from the impersonated individuals, it would be nearly impossible to confirm they were not the same person.
If it was possible to deceive close friends and family so perfectly, mimicking the same biological characteristics wouldn’t be hard. Dr. Wu didn’t do this, though, probably not wanting to implicate the families of those he impersonated.
Dr. Wu often worked in fields related to potions, whether pharmaceutical companies or private labs, rarely assuming other identities, which suggested from the documents that he continued potion research even while evading the Game Government.
Of course, Xu Huo believed his intention was to purposely spread the Perfect Evolution Potion, but it couldn’t be certain there were no side effects. Moreover, evolution potions had different levels, so perhaps later versions hadn’t been developed yet.
With this in mind, he couldn’t help thinking about the items V Fan Xiao left behind in District 001. Since Bai Kou said he had deliberately settled in Zone 011 to wait for an heir, could what he left behind be a potion?
With V Fan Xiao’s capabilities, finding the Perfect Evolution Potion wouldn’t be surprising, especially since he had been researching potions since experiencing evolutionary side effects. Although he found no more information about the Perfect Potion in his files, the lack of data could also imply a problem from another angle.
He called for Mr. Dong and asked him outright if he knew about the Perfect Potion.
"Mr. He Pu once searched for it, but found nothing," Mr. Dong answered.
Xu Huo wondered whether Mr. Dong was lying—whether Fan Xiao really hadn’t found it, or if Mr. Dong was in on the deception.
After dismissing him, Xu Huo continued to look through Dr. Wu’s information.
He saw that the most crucial information in the encrypted file, just two pages in, was that Dr. Wu may have had a daughter who had died.
He had already heard this news from Dr. Deng.
"Ding ding." A message arrived on his communicator. He opened the projection to find it was from Dr. Deng, telling him he had found a job with room and board included and had accessed a laboratory, making it very convenient to test potions.
Xu Huo glanced at the address; it was the largest potion subsidiary of Rongxin Group.
